    If someone posts a comment they get this error:

    Not Found

    The requested URL /home/johnmc/public_html/scaredbunny.com/^http://76.186.244.48/$ was not found on this server.

    Additionally, a 404 Not Found error was encountered while trying to use an ErrorDocument to handle the request.

    Any idea which file is missing and how I replace it?

    jmcachran, if you’ve updated you permalinks you have to make sure that your .htaccess file is writable or you would have to write the given code (found on the Settings>Permalinks page) into your own .htaccess file into the root of your WordPress blog.

    Without the proper changes made to your .htaccess file WordPress will not be able to properly direct your page loads to the correct page.

    Changing permalinks changes the URL structure of your site and the .htaccess file will handle these type of calls to display the right page.
